Why Is Radon Testing Recommended?

Radon is a naturally occurring irradiated gas that is colorless, odorless, and tasteless. It is caused by the decomposition of uranium in soil, rock, and water. Radon gas can enter homes and buildings through openings in the foundation, walls, and floors and can accumulate to hazardous levels. Over time, exposure to high amounts of radon gas can elevate the chance of contracting lung cancer, as the radioactive particles inhaled can destroy the lungs and result in the formation of cancerous cells.

Radon testing is crucial as it is the exclusive way to determine if radon gas is present in your house or building. A radon inspection can be conducted with short-term or long-term devices purchased from hardware stores or professional testing services. Professional-grade tools used for radon testing will give more accurate readings. A well trained radon inspector can locate where inside your property or building has dangerous levels of radon gas and advise steps to alleviate the risk of exposure. What Portions of My Home Are Most in Jeopardy of Harmful Radon Accumulation?

Radon can be found in all types of buildings, including houses, offices, and educational institutions. It is most commonly found in the lower levels, such as basements and cavity areas, because these areas are in direct contact with the soil where radon is formed.

Areas of a home where your radon inspector will usually focus include:

  • Basements and crawl spaces: As mentioned before, radon is most commonly found in the lower levels of a house, particularly in areas in contact with soil.
  • Slab-on-grade foundations: Radon can also enter your house through the concrete slab foundation, especially if the soil beneath it has elevated levels of radon.
  • Well water: If your home's water supply comes from a well, radon will disintegrate into the water and be discharged into the air as the water is used.
  • Building materials: Many building materials used inside of homes, such as cinder blocks or gypsum boards, can retain trace amounts of leftover radioactive elements like uranium, which can decay and emit radon gas.
  • Cracks and gaps: Radon can enter a home through fissures and openings in the structure, walls, and floors, as well as through openings around pipes and other entry points.

Radon testing is generally conducted by placing a specialized radon testing device in the lowest level of a house, like a basement or a crawl space, for a duration of a few days to a few months. The device evaluates the concentrations of radon in the atmosphere, gathering data that is then sent to a lab for thorough analysis.
